To use the System monitor sensor you will need to add something like the
|
|
||||||
following to your configuration.yaml file.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
sensor:
|
|
||||||
platform: systemmonitor
|
|
||||||
resources:
|
|
||||||
- type: 'disk_use_percent'
|
|
||||||
arg: '/'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'disk_use'
|
|
||||||
arg: '/home'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'disk_free'
|
|
||||||
arg: '/'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'memory_use_percent'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'memory_use'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'memory_free'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'swap_use_percent'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'swap_use'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'swap_free'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'network_in'
|
|
||||||
arg: 'eth0'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'network_out'
|
|
||||||
arg: 'eth0'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'packets_in'
|
|
||||||
arg: 'eth0'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'packets_out'
|
|
||||||
arg: 'eth0'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'ipv4_address'
|
|
||||||
arg: 'eth0'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'ipv6_address'
|
|
||||||
arg: 'eth0'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'processor_use'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'process'
|
|
||||||
arg: 'octave-cli'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'last_boot'
|
|
||||||
- type: 'since_last_boot'
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
Variables:
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
resources
|
|
||||||
*Required
|
|
||||||
An array specifying the variables to monitor.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
These are the variables for the resources array:
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
type
|
|
||||||
*Required
|
|
||||||
The variable you wish to monitor, see the configuration example above for a
|
|
||||||
sample list of variables.
|
|
||||||
|
|
||||||
arg
|
|
||||||
*Optional
|
|
||||||
Additional details for the type, eg. path, binary name, etc.
